Rail experts express concern over fatal trespassing trend in Canada

Posted 08-07-2015 at 06:56 AM by DavidRaonic

Canadian rail experts are concerned by the number of avoidable rail injuries and fatalities that are taking place due to trespassing on the rails.

In 2014, in Canada, there were 58 trespasser accidents that resulted in 36 fatalities and 21 serious injuries. The proportion of trespasser accidents that were fatal (62 per cent) was down compared to last year (76 per cent). However, the number of serious injuries has increased by 48 per cent compared to last year.

How to host the ultimate pet paw-ty

Posted 08-07-2015 at 06:52 AM by DavidRaonic

Summer is the perfect time to celebrate, so why not let your pet in on the fun? Here are some ideas for hosting a party for your dog:

• Let dogs own the pool – Since this party is for those with four legs, let them into the pool! Owners can fill a kiddie or doggie pool with fresh water and let their pet jump in and out as they please. This will help keep dogs cool while they enjoy the party.
